Given Amery's cold winters and road salt use, common issues include premature corrosion of brake lines, suspension components like air struts, and electrical connections. Additionally, the stop-and-go driving on local routes like Hwy 8 and County Rd V can lead to increased wear on engine mounts and transmission components in older models.
For routine maintenance (A/B Services), diagnostics, brake work, and most non-warranty repairs, a qualified independent shop in Amery is a convenient and cost-effective choice. For complex computer/software updates (like transmission control unit programming) or active warranty work, a dealership visit may still be necessary, with the closest options being in the Twin Cities or Eau Claire areas.
Look for a shop that specifically advertises European or Mercedes-Benz service, employs ASE or Mercedes-specific certified technicians, and uses factory-level diagnostic tools like STAR Diagnostic Systems. In Amery, checking for long-standing local reputation, clear warranties on labor, and the ability to source genuine (OEM) parts is key.
Yes, due to our seasonal extremes, adhering to service intervals for oil changes (using correct MB-approved specs) and seasonal tire changes is critical. Proactively addressing undercarriage washes to combat road salt corrosion and ensuring your battery is tested before winter are essential local practices to prevent costly repairs.
